Roberto Cavalli Spring/Summer 2015 Backstage–Italian label Roberto Cavalli presents a backstage glimpse of its recent spring/summer 2015 show during Milan Fashion Week. For the retro driven collection, designer Roberto Cavalli was inspired by the 1970s, rock legends such as Aerosmith and classic television shows like Miami Vice. Going behind the scenes, we get a look at models ranging from Ton Heukels and Botond Cseke to Matvey Lykov as they prepare for the show.
